Output e682260ecd7e10afaf2bd1d85c8df0b2af025bf32dbd7401343f837d6877830b:1

value
104500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f88d096d5a29c5eae0431cbac33d470608bad94 OP_EQUAL
address
MDh6haH6uR9Z7P8BtFT2VcqNFENP28EWdH
transaction
e682260ecd7e10afaf2bd1d85c8df0b2af025bf32dbd7401343f837d6877830b
spent
true